|
@ -8,7 +8,7 @@ |
|
|
include $(TOPDIR)/rules.mk |
|
|
include $(TOPDIR)/rules.mk |
|
|
|
|
|
|
|
|
PKG_NAME:=mariadb |
|
|
PKG_NAME:=mariadb |
|
|
PKG_VERSION:=10.2.21 |
|
|
|
|
|
|
|
|
PKG_VERSION:=10.2.22 |
|
|
PKG_RELEASE:=1 |
|
|
PKG_RELEASE:=1 |
|
|
|
|
|
|
|
|
PKG_SOURCE:=$(PKG_NAME)-$(PKG_VERSION).tar.gz |
|
|
PKG_SOURCE:=$(PKG_NAME)-$(PKG_VERSION).tar.gz |
|
@ -18,7 +18,7 @@ PKG_SOURCE_URL := \ |
|
|
https://ftp.yz.yamagata-u.ac.jp/pub/dbms/mariadb/$(PKG_NAME)-$(PKG_VERSION)/source \
|
|
|
https://ftp.yz.yamagata-u.ac.jp/pub/dbms/mariadb/$(PKG_NAME)-$(PKG_VERSION)/source \
|
|
|
https://downloads.mariadb.org/interstitial/$(PKG_NAME)-$(PKG_VERSION)/source |
|
|
https://downloads.mariadb.org/interstitial/$(PKG_NAME)-$(PKG_VERSION)/source |
|
|
|
|
|
|
|
|
PKG_HASH:=637f0808b65ec06902897a2f885a60377828d019d35802402dca541f8113536c |
|
|
|
|
|
|
|
|
PKG_HASH:=42f4c54c29b7c196bd105bbf4d2ea721f869b14cb7ba436c3566e6dd2760614c |
|
|
PKG_MAINTAINER:=Sebastian Kemper <sebastian_ml@gmx.net> |
|
|
PKG_MAINTAINER:=Sebastian Kemper <sebastian_ml@gmx.net> |
|
|
PKG_LICENSE:=GPL-2.0 LGPL-2.1 |
|
|
PKG_LICENSE:=GPL-2.0 LGPL-2.1 |
|
|
PKG_LICENSE_FILES:=COPYING libmariadb/COPYING.LIB |
|
|
PKG_LICENSE_FILES:=COPYING libmariadb/COPYING.LIB |
|
@ -171,11 +171,14 @@ include $(INCLUDE_DIR)/nls.mk |
|
|
|
|
|
|
|
|
MARIADB_COMMON_DEPENDS := \
|
|
|
MARIADB_COMMON_DEPENDS := \
|
|
|
$(ICONV_DEPENDS) \
|
|
|
$(ICONV_DEPENDS) \
|
|
|
+libatomic \
|
|
|
|
|
|
+libopenssl \
|
|
|
+libopenssl \
|
|
|
+libstdcpp \
|
|
|
|
|
|
+zlib |
|
|
+zlib |
|
|
|
|
|
|
|
|
|
|
|
MARIADB_COMMON_DEPENDS_EXE := \
|
|
|
|
|
|
$(MARIADB_COMMON_DEPENDS) \
|
|
|
|
|
|
+libatomic \
|
|
|
|
|
|
+libstdcpp |
|
|
|
|
|
|
|
|
# Pass CPPFLAGS in the CFLAGS as otherwise the build system will
|
|
|
# Pass CPPFLAGS in the CFLAGS as otherwise the build system will
|
|
|
# ignore them.
|
|
|
# ignore them.
|
|
|
TARGET_CFLAGS+=$(TARGET_CPPFLAGS) |
|
|
TARGET_CFLAGS+=$(TARGET_CPPFLAGS) |
|
@ -256,7 +259,7 @@ define Package/mariadb-client-base |
|
|
$(call Package/mariadb/Default) |
|
|
$(call Package/mariadb/Default) |
|
|
TITLE:=MariaDB database client base |
|
|
TITLE:=MariaDB database client base |
|
|
DEPENDS:=mariadb-common \
|
|
|
DEPENDS:=mariadb-common \
|
|
|
$(MARIADB_COMMON_DEPENDS) \
|
|
|
|
|
|
|
|
|
$(MARIADB_COMMON_DEPENDS_EXE) \
|
|
|
+libedit |
|
|
+libedit |
|
|
endef |
|
|
endef |
|
|
|
|
|
|
|
@ -324,7 +327,7 @@ endef |
|
|
define Package/mariadb-server-base |
|
|
define Package/mariadb-server-base |
|
|
$(call Package/mariadb/Default) |
|
|
$(call Package/mariadb/Default) |
|
|
DEPENDS:=mariadb-common \
|
|
|
DEPENDS:=mariadb-common \
|
|
|
$(MARIADB_COMMON_DEPENDS) \
|
|
|
|
|
|
|
|
|
$(MARIADB_COMMON_DEPENDS_EXE) \
|
|
|
+!arc:libaio \
|
|
|
+!arc:libaio \
|
|
|
+liblzma \
|
|
|
+liblzma \
|
|
|
+libpcre \
|
|
|
+libpcre \
|
|
|